DESCRIPTION:The Fat Cats Youth Orchestra Open Workshop and Rehearsals Weekly at ShapeShifter\n  \nSparkling with the sound of young talent\, The Fat Cats is a pre-professional youth orchestra. The group is composed of one big band and two small ensembles that perform Latin jazz and standard jazz pieces and showcase the finest young talent from across all NYC boroughs. \nFounded in 2010 by Arturo O’Farril and managed by the Afro Latin Jazz Alliance\,  The Fat Cats is led by Zack O’Farrill with Afro Latin Jazz Orchestra members Jim Seeley\, Berta Moreno\, and Jasim Perales\, as well as Arthur Alvarez and Adam Baksh-García. \nOver the years\, The Fat Cats have taken the stage at New York venues such as the Brooklyn Museum\, New York Library for the Performing Arts at Lincoln Center\, the Frick Collection\, the Greene Space at WNYC\, BRIC House\, Birdland and Brooklyn’s Shapeshifter Lab who has welcomed the band for weekly rehearsals since their 2023-2024 season.

Vocalist Pianist Vivienne will play with Rachel Therrien on trumpet and Eduardo Belo on Bass and Chef Teddy will make some delicious chocolate bites.\n\n“The staggeringly versatile skill-set of NYC-based Dutch Singer\, Educator\, Psychologist and Artist-preneur Vivienne Aerts busts myths around the ‘Jill of all trades’ paradigm with a nonchalance that leaves even the most skeptical purist taking a bow. A practicing clinical psychologist and choir conductor in Europe before she went on to be a Fulbright scholar and Suma Cum Laude Berklee graduate\, her collaborators since have included some of the most iconic names in the world of jazz. Her eclectic ‘experience’ events in collaboration with her husband\, renowned pastry chef Ted Steinebach was the root of her multi-disciplinary approach to the making of her new album\, ‘Typuhthâng’\, which not just features a 100 female musicians from around the globe\, but also comes with a bar of bean-to-bar chocolate from Original Beans Chocolate\, a company that pro-actively empowers female cacao farmers of Virunga State Park in Congo. Besides this\, she is a faculty member at Berklee College of music where she has been instrumental in building a new generation of performers who are not only skilled musicians but also mentally and physically healthy individuals.”\n\n\n\n\n\n

Together\, these two composer/artists merge storytelling and music into a dynamic\, interactive journey\, offering a captivating experience that blurs the lines between literature\, sound\, and live performance. \n\nBIOS:\n\nPyeng Threadgill is an American vocalist\, composer\, author\, video artist and voice and movement teacher. As a vocalist/performer she creates what she calls New Porch Music based on the traditions of Black American Folk\, Soul\, Jazz and improvisational music. Pyeng uses these Porch Sessions to create connected conversations whereby audiences may reflect on their own life stories and identities for healing and empowerment.\n\nAlexis Cuadrado \nBarcelona-born and Brooklyn-based Alexis Cuadrado is a prolific composer\, producer\, and musician whose work bridges jazz\, world music\, and innovative storytelling. He has released six critically acclaimed albums as a bandleader\, written scores for silent films\, dance companies\, and chamber ensembles\, and performed globally with icons like Angélique Kidjo\, Youssou N’Dour\, and Jon Batiste.\nIn 2021\, Alexis founded The Plaza Roja studio\, creating music for film and media while exploring new artistic collaborations. Known for his cultural fusion and narrative depth\, Alexis brings a distinct voice to every project. DESCRIPTION:ANTHONY JACKSON BENEFIT CONCERT\nShapeShifter Plus 501c3 Presents\nFor The Love Of Anthony\nAn evening to celebrate and honor the life and work of legendary bass guitarist\, Mr. Anthony C Jackson.\nDONATION TO ANTHONY JACKSON (if you can’t attend) \n\n\n\nAs a first-call New York City session bassist for over five decades\, Anthony Jackson played on thousands of recordings\, among them some of the most celebrated and important albums and tracks in pop and jazz history. Along the way\, he redefined the art of the bass guitar through his singular approach to bass line construction and his invention of the 6-string Contrabass Guitar.\n\nFollowing his landmark run simultaneously anchoring and elevating the music of artists like Billy Paul\, The O’Jays\, Buddy Rich\, Roberta Flack\, Chaka Khan\, Paul Simon\, Steely Dan\, Chick Corea\, Al DiMeola\, Lee Ritenour\, Luther Vandross\, Steve Khan’s Eyewitness\, Akiko Yano\, Michel Camilo and Hiromi\, Mr. Jackson’s last performance was with Hiromi in her trio with drummer Simon Phillips\, in 2017. After suffering a series of strokes and being diagnosed with Parkinson’s Disease\, he has not been able to tour\, record or perform locally. However\, he continues to work diligently every day in therapy and never takes the bass guitar out of his hands.\n\nJoin us to celebrate the life and work of this pioneer and genius.
